
KUSTOM Hardware Racing Pliers Lock-Wire 6 Inch #17-LWP-01
Was
$79,612.00
99% OFF
$61.24
Additional product details
KUSTOM Hardware Racing Pliers Lock-Wire 6 Inch #17-LWP-01
KUSTOM Hardware Racing Pliers Lock-Wire 6 Inch #17-LWP-01